Typical Window Problems Addressed by the Modern Window Doctor
Below is a list of typical window issues that the Modern Window Doctor can help deal with:
Drafts and Air Leaks
- Frequently brought on by age, inappropriate installation, or failing seals.
- Lead to increased heating and cooling expenses.
Foggy Glass
- Speaks with seal failure; wetness collects in between glass panes.
- Can fix aesthetics and thermal ineffectiveness.
Decomposed Window Frames
- Usually affects older wood windows exposed to moisture.
- Needs timely repair to avoid additional structural damage.
Broken Glass
- Security hazard and impact on general home visual appeals.
- Quick action is essential for replacement to make sure safety.
Hardware Failure
- Issues with locks, hinges, and other hardware can jeopardize security and performance.
- Replacement or repair can restore window function.
Maintenance Tips from the Modern Window Doctor
To keep windows in ideal condition, it is wise for homeowners to embrace proactive maintenance steps. Here are some suggestions suggested by Modern Window Doctors:
- Regular Cleaning: Use a mild cleaner to get rid of dirt and gunk from window surfaces.
- Inspect Seals: Inspect window seals yearly to ensure they are undamaged and effective.
- Examine Frames: Look for signs of rot or damage, specifically in wood frames.
- Upgrade Insulation: Consider double or triple-pane windows to improve energy efficiency.
- Keep Drains Clear: Ensure that window drainage systems are unobstructed.
